WebJun 17, 2011 · 1 Answer. It's used to select hyperbolic functions (i.e. hyperbolic sine, cosine). sin becomes sinh and so on. If you haven't heard of hyperbolic functions, and you haven't studied calculus yet, then just wait to find out about it.
